Transaction 3370357d8602f3d1809973a245364d9c999de77fcbf7e2f756ac5ea6661ea0e7
1 Input
1 Output
-
3370357d8602f3d1809973a245364d9c999de77fcbf7e2f756ac5ea6661ea0e7:0
- value
- 1351073
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f8394bebf73e940afb4bdb0823c4606341b54eb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KvEW7w61izGYfSffsJEjcuX5EhFHAVaPp